What You'll Do:

CRITEO is seeking both intermediate and senior backend‑focused software engineers with a strong interest in data processing to join our amazing Product Engineering team in our new Bucharest office! 🚀

Join a team where your work truly makes an impact. You’ll be building high‑quality, maintainable code that powers the processing and analysis of over 7 billion events every day — a number that continues to grow rapidly each year.

The Reporting Pipelines team is responsible for building and operating complex big data pipelines that measure the performance of our ad campaigns. The output of these pipelines is a critical asset in our data mesh and is used by multiple downstream processes, from delivering insights and reports to our clients, producing data for data scientists and analysts, to feeding our billing systems.
